Healthy non-pregnant volunteers 18-70 yrs, both males and females
No significant organ impairment
No language barrier
Fasted for 6 hours for solids and liquids. Sips of water allowed till 2 hours of the study enrolment
History of severe gastro oesophageal reflux disease, hiatus hernia, previous gastro-oesophageal or duodenal surgery
Those who are on medications affecting gastric motility
History of nasal blockage or congestion
Participants unable to consent
Diabetes mellitus
Morbid obesity >40 BMI
